Academic Editor: Wolfgang Kainz Received: 19 March 2016; Accepted: 26 May 2016; Published: date Abstract: One of the most widely-implemented service standards provided by the Open Geospatial Consortium (OGC) to the user community is the Web Map Service (WMS). WMS is widely employed globally, but there is limited knowledge of the global distribution, adoption status or the service quality of these online WMS resources. To fill this void, we investigated global WMSs resources and performed distributed performance monitoring of these services. This paper explicates a distributed monitoring framework that was used to monitor 46,296 WMSs continuously for over one year and a crawling method to discover these WMSs. We analyzed server locations, provider types, themes, the spatiotemporal coverage of map layers and the service versions for 41,703 valid WMSs. -

Location intelligence is: • An awareness of relationships between location information and business analysis and operations • The ability to use the understanding of geographic relationships to predict how it impacts a business or organization • The capability to react to how location influences an organization by changing business processes in order to minimize risk and maximize opportunities Location Intelligence enables a business to measure, compare and analyze its data from business operations, in conjunction with external data such as transportation networks, regulatory jurisdictions, market characteristics or its own customers.
